EXAMPLES:
- Although/Even though/Though she works very hard, she gets very little
money.
- Despite/In spite of having no experience, she got a very well paid job.
2
- Jack likes reading while/whereas/on the other hand/but his brother hates
it.
- Richard is a brilliant entrepreneur however/nevertheless/nonetheless, he
went bankrupt.
- Despite the fact that/In spite of the fact that, the university has one
of the best libraries in town, the students dont make use of it.
- Peter is not a liar. On the contrary, he is one of the most honest men I
have ever known.
- In contrast to Istanbul, Ankara is a very clean city.
- Tourism has good and bad effects. On the one hand, it brings money to the
country. On the other hand, it ruins areas of unspoilt beauty.

EXAMPLES:
1. Human can find problems with cars,likewise/similarly a computer can
find problems with them.
2. People can use body language and communicate; an animal can also/too.
3. Both Finland and Norway are cold countries.
4. Not only Izmir but also Adana is a developed city
5. German is a European language, just as English.
6. The organisation helps people in need as well as raising money for local
charities.

One obvious similarity in communication will probably be the popularity
of mobile-phones and laptops. Today they are very popular and widely used because
of their price and mobility. In the future, people will still be using them in daily life as they
will be cheaper and more common. To give an example, today most young people are the
real users of mobile phones and laptops. Since they have already been familiar to them,
in 2050 they will have been addicted to these small devices while communicating with
whoever they like.
On the other hand, the first magnificent difference in communication will
be the advanced use of the Internet. Even though it is used worldwide now,
technological changes will make the Internet develop considerably. For example, it will
enable people to go on day-trips or holidays to faraway places even to other planets by
virtual reality. Today the Internet is still popular in education. However, as it is going to be
much faster and cheaper, students will get more benefit from the Internet in class
environment and communicate with teachers and students all over the world by video-
conferencing.
The second impressive novelty in communication will be the different use
of home telephones. Nowadays, they are mostly used to have conversations, but in
2050 people will not only be talking to and seeing each other but also doing their jobs at
the same time in their houses using their home telephones. As an example, a
businessman will be able to run his business and make deals with other companies using
his audio-visual home telephone without having to go to his office.
To summarize, it seems that communication in 2050 will be similar to that of
today in terms of mobile phones and laptops. Unlike this, there will be remarkable
differences in the use of the Internet and home telephones thanks to developing
technology. To me, while mankind keeps improving himself, changes in communication
depending on technology is inevitable.
